데이터베이스 연결이 설정되면 생성된 커서의 실행 메소드를 사용하여 데이터베이스 테이블에 테이블 또는 레코드를 생성할 준비가 됩니다.
예시
EMPLOYEE −
데이터베이스 테이블을 생성해 보겠습니다.#!/usr/bin/python
import MySQLdb
# Open database connection
db = MySQLdb.connect("localhost","testuser","test123","TESTDB" )
# prepare a cursor object using cursor() method
cursor = db.cursor()
# Drop table if it already exist using execute() method.
cursor.execute("DROP TABLE IF EXISTS EMPLOYEE")
# Create table as per requirement
sql = """CREATE TABLE EMPLOYEE (
FIRST_NAME CHAR(20) NOT NULL,
LAST_NAME CHAR(20),
AGE INT,
SEX CHAR(1),
INCOME FLOAT )"""
cursor.execute(sql)
# disconnect from server
db.close()